On-site clinic role at Sysco Baltimore: 8000 Dorsey Run Rd, Jessup, MD 20794. 4 days a week- day shift (8 AM to 5 PM) 1 day a week- split shift (12 PM to 8 pm) JOB SUMMARY This Operating Company (OpCo) based position will establish and lead the planning, directing, administering and evaluating of Occupational Health Services to ensure a safe, healthy and accident-free work environment. The Occupational Health Nurse works closely with the Operations, Human Resources, Safety and Finance departments in support of Sysco's overall Health, Safety and Environmental (HSE) goals and objectives. RESPONSIBILITIES Establish and manage an onsite health service clinic. Research, plan and produce annualized budgetary projections for the required supplies, equipment, professional services, training, continued education and certifications travel, etc.pln, de Develop and implement policies and procedures in compliance with local, state, and federal regulatory healthcare requirements,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) rules and regulations, Department of Transportation regulations and other regulatory agencies as applicable. Ensure OSHA mandated programs and record-keeping standards are completed to comply with regulations. Assure regulatory compliance with State Nurse Practice Act, FMLA, ADA, STD, LTD, EPA, and HIPAA as required. Supervise the Drug Testing Program (DOT and Non-DOT). Collects drug screen specimens according to the National Institute of Drug Abuse (NIDA) guidelines. Plan and implement programs to train managers and associates in Bloodborne Pathogens, Body Mechanics, Ergonomics, Reasonable Suspicion of Drugs/Alcohol Awareness, Breath Alcohol Testing, Drug Screen (DOT and Non-DOT) Collection, Medical Emergency Response Team and other Occupational Health topics as necessary. Execute clinical services and direct nursing care, consistent with the scope of State Nurse Practice Acts for both occupational and non- occupational injury/illness. Deliver services to maintain a safe and healthy workforce; participate as a first responder to onsite accidents/injuries and oversee the onsite Medical Emergency Response Team (MERT). Practice case management through coordination of health care services from the onset of work-related injury evaluation, through worker's compensation injury/risk/claim management, disability and absence management, return-to-work evaluation and return to work or an optimal alternative. Compile and submit injury and accident reports required by corporate and regulatory agencies. Oversee the administration of occupational injury program, including working with the external healthcare providers, insurance carrier or third-party administrator to reduce employee lost time and contain costs. Manage a transitional duty program for medical conditions requiring specific work restrictions. Collaborate in disaster response with Pandemic Plan, Emergency Response Plan, Business Continuity Plan, and disaster planning and risk communication. Plan, develop and implement health and wellness (well-being) promotion programs for associates, i.e., Flu Clinic program for associates and health fairs. Participate as a member of the facility's Safety Committee and any other requested Committees. Manage the health components of the onsite Fitness Center (where applicable). Perform as a key business partner in areas such as quality improvement procedures/protocols, cost containment programs, community involvement, policies/procedures to ensure compliance and return on investment analysis. Prepare reports and maintain associate health files in a confidential HIPAA compliance manner and other duties as required. QUALIFICATIONS Education Bachelor's degree in Nursing preferred.
